Mars in Taurus 12th house blends steady Martian drive with the sensual, subconscious realm of the twelfth house. This placement channels ambition into hidden realms, favoring patient, behind-the-scenes progress that builds security over time.
When Mars occupies Taurus in the 12th house, inner friction between assertiveness and the need for stability can manifest as procrastination or secretive resistance. Yet this combination also supports profound resilience and the ability to work persistently toward long term goals that are not always visible to others.

Psychological Security and Sensual Grounding
Mars in Taurus seeks safety through tangible stability, and in the 12th house this search often turns inward. These individuals protect their peace by creating quiet, orderly environments where they can move at a reliable pace without external pressure.
The Taurus flavor adds a sensual dimension to inner motivation, so physical comfort, pleasing textures, and calming surroundings become part of their strategy for mental endurance. They may channel Mars energy into creative hobbies, gentle exercise, or meticulous organization of private spaces.
Work Behind the Scenes and Shared Resources
In the realm of the 12th house, Mars in Taurus thrives when given tasks that are unglamorous but essential. Support roles, behind the scenes project management, or stewardship of shared resources allow them to apply consistent effort without the spotlight.
With joint finances or collaborative ventures, they show steady loyalty, carefully guarding boundaries while working to ensure mutual security. Their capacity for quiet, long term dedication can make them excellent custodians of other people’s assets or institutional responsibilities.
Practical Patterns and Growth Path
Mars here benefits from structured routines that honor the need for both stability and forward movement. Regular schedules, clearly defined rest periods, and tangible milestones help prevent the tendency to drift or procrastinate when tasks feel abstract.
Because the 12th house dissolves edges, learning to channel assertiveness into compassionate action is a key theme. Practices such as mindful movement, shadow work, and ethical stewardship train Mars in Taurus to direct energy without burning out or slipping into passive avoidance.
